Output d2e39923ec597072d3a4f75f87b7185dc68d108f6741463dedea12b427a4c96e:1

value
309519589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1da309d44e752706da98636254926f33d5c669e OP_EQUALVERIFY OP_CHECKSIG
address
1MbCRGBsaEb5t9h1bogjFertD51TWr6VXJ
transaction
d2e39923ec597072d3a4f75f87b7185dc68d108f6741463dedea12b427a4c96e
spent
true